Average cost to repair PROE50-2-RH91 - House Air Conditioners :

Depending on the issue you are having with PROE50-2-RH91 (whether its leaking or heating element is not working example), it can range from $50 service call to $300 on repair cost.

Typical cost to install PROE50-2-RH91 - Home Heating & Air Cooling Systems :

Cost of Maintenance for PROE50-2-RH91 :

Other than occassional cleaning and check-ups, there should be no maintenace cost on water heaters.
